Out Sunday night for a look on one of the farms who have just silaged ...but havent spread slurry so nice clean fields :)

Calm night and pleasant to be out. Saw plenty of hares and a barn owl which is always a pleasure to see. Fairly quiet but managed a 150 yard chest shot on a vixen. The 58 grain Varmint X .243 rounds certainly do an effective job.
